Reagan College Preparatory High Overview

About This School

Reagan College Preparatory High is a public high in Milwaukee, Wisconsin, serving 1,372 students in grades Grade 9-12. The school maintains a staff of 65 teachers with an average salary of $71,757 and a student-teacher ratio of 20:1. To support student needs, the school provides access to counselors at a ratio of 343:1. The student body is composed of 51% male and 49% female students. Regarding ethnicity, the population is 48% Hispanic, 31% White, 9% Asian, 9% Black, and 3% Two or More Races.
